Output 9431039af4e505f60acafb659ac731ce4c8fd4b7d93ddd537ef2a1d266ab553f:1

value
2428296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fb7011deaaa0cb22745cb68e54196b983daa7e0 OP_EQUAL
address
3387HncZLVe5Dd8ReXQeSiWF8Tqv93r4cu
transaction
9431039af4e505f60acafb659ac731ce4c8fd4b7d93ddd537ef2a1d266ab553f
confirmations
133865
spent
true